Stress Fatigue Meaning Explained in Simple Terms
What Stress Fatigue Really Is
The stress fatigue meaning is simple.
Stress fatigue happens when your body stays under stress for too long without enough recovery.
You are not just tired.
Your body is stuck in alert mode.
Your nervous system stays switched on.
Your muscles stay tense.
Your mind stays busy.
Over time, this constant stress drains your physical and mental energy. You can still function, but everything feels harder.
Why Rest Alone Doesn’t Fix Stress Fatigue
Stress fatigue is confusing because rest does not always help.
You sleep, but wake up tired.
You rest on weekends, but feel heavy again on Monday.
Even holidays do not fully recharge you.
This happens because stress fatigue does not come from lack of sleep alone. It comes from a nervous system that never fully switches off.
Stress Fatigue Symptoms Many Working Mums Ignore
Physical Stress Fatigue Symptoms
Many working mums ignore stress fatigue symptoms because they seem normal after years of pushing through.
Common physical stress fatigue symptoms include:
- Constant tiredness
- Heavy or weak body feeling
- Tight shoulders or headaches
- Low motivation to move
These are not signs of weakness. They are signals your body needs support.
Mental and Emotional Stress Fatigue Symptoms
Stress fatigue also affects your mind.
Mental stress fatigue symptoms include:
- Brain fog
- Trouble focusing
- Feeling overwhelmed by small tasks
- Irritability or emotional flatness
These symptoms make habit building feel impossible because your mental energy is already used up.
Why Stress Fatigue Makes Building New Habits Feel Impossible
Decision Fatigue and Daily Overload
Every day, you make many decisions.
Work tasks.
Family needs.
Health choices.
Decision fatigue drains your mental energy. When decision fatigue combines with stress fatigue, there is nothing left for new habits.
Even simple habits feel like too much effort.
The Health Load Most Working Mums Carry Quietly
If you are managing blood pressure, cholesterol, or blood sugar, your body is already working harder all day.
Even when results look controlled, your system uses extra energy to stay balanced. This health load increases stress fatigue, even if you appear to be coping well.
Why Pushing Harder Makes Stress Fatigue Worse
The Problem With Forcing Discipline
When habits fail, many women push harder.
They add stricter rules.
They feel guilty when they cannot keep up.
They blame themselves.
This creates more stress.
More stress deepens stress fatigue.
The problem is not discipline.
The problem is overload.
Why Motivation Is Not the Solution
Stress fatigue is not caused by low motivation.
When energy is low, motivation disappears. When energy improves, motivation often returns naturally.
This is why gentle approaches work better after 40. Stress fatigue treatment must support energy first.
Stress Fatigue Treatment That Fits Busy Working Mums
Start by Reducing Stress Load, Not Adding Tasks
Effective stress fatigue treatment does not begin with more habits.
It starts by reducing stress load.
This may mean:
- Letting go of perfection
- Removing one unnecessary task
- Creating small pauses during the day
Your body begins to recover when it feels less pressure.
Gentle Stress Fatigue Treatment for Real Life
Stress fatigue treatment must fit real life.
Helpful options include:
- Short breathing breaks
- Slower mornings
- Pausing between tasks
- Small moments of quiet
These simple actions calm the nervous system and support energy recovery.
Why Small Energy Wins Make Habits Possible Again
Energy Before Discipline
Habits stick when energy improves first.
Small energy improvements lead to:
- Clearer thinking
- Easier decisions
- Better follow-through
This is why energy comes before discipline when dealing with stress fatigue.
Rebuilding Trust With Your Body
Stress fatigue can make you feel frustrated with your body.
Healing begins when you stop fighting fatigue and start listening. Trust rebuilds slowly. Habits grow naturally once your body feels supported.
You Are Not Bad at Habits. You Are Stress-Fatigued
Reframing the Habit Struggle
If habits never stick, it does not mean you lack willpower.
It means your body is exhausted.
Stress fatigue is a natural response to long-term stress. When you understand this, guilt fades and change feels possible again.

Frequently Asked Question
1) What is stress fatigue and how is it different from being tired?
Stress fatigue is long-term exhaustion caused by ongoing stress. Unlike normal tiredness, stress fatigue does not fully improve with sleep and affects both physical and mental energy.
2) What are the most common stress fatigue symptoms?
Stress fatigue symptoms include constant tiredness, brain fog, irritability, low motivation, and feeling overwhelmed by small tasks.
3) Why does stress fatigue make habits so hard to build?
Stress fatigue drains the energy needed for consistency. When energy is low, habits feel heavy and unsustainable.
4) Is stress fatigue common in working mums over 40?
Yes. Stress fatigue is very common in working mums managing work, family, and health conditions like blood pressure, cholesterol, or blood sugar.
5) What is the best stress fatigue treatment for busy mums?
The best stress fatigue treatment focuses on reducing stress load and restoring energy gently instead of adding strict routines or pressure.
